Charlie Neer is the Chief Revenue Officer for MiQ, a global marketing intelligence company. Charlie is responsible for developing and leading the revenue growth for MiQ in their largest market, the United States. Charlie has over fifteen years of experience in international business development and sales.

Charlie started their career at Yahoo/Right Media in 2005 as part of the business development team. In 2009, they transitioned to Platform161 (now part of Verve Group) as the Head of Technology. Charlie was responsible for the design and project management of a stand-alone DSP that served impressions globally. Charlie represented the company on panels in the European, Middle Eastern and Asian markets.

In 2012, Charlie joined Adaptly as the SVP of Revenue for North America. At Adaptly, they were responsible for developing, leading, and growing Adaptly’s revenue in their largest market. Charlie also managed and developed a large team of employees across Sales and Client Strategy functions in multiple locations around the United States.

Charlie joined MiQ in 2017 as their Chief Revenue Officer. In this role, they are responsible for developing and leading MiQ’s revenue growth in the United States. Charlie has been instrumental in MiQ’s success and has helped grow the company into the global marketing intelligence powerhouse it is today.

Charlie Neer has a degree in International Economics from Northwestern University, as well as a certification in Energy Innovation and Emerging Technologies from Stanford University. Charlie also has a certification in Cyber Security for Business Leaders from the University of Oxford. Finally, they are certified by The Trade Desk in The Trade Desk Edge Academy in Data-Driven Planning, Executive Program, Marketing Foundations, and Trading Essentials.
